The new Range Rover Sport SV will sit on top of the Range Rover Sport in the brand’s line-up.
Jaguar Land Rover has revealed the price of the latest iteration of top-of-the-line Range Rover models which includes the Range Rover Sport SV and Range Rover Sport Autobiography PHEV model. The former is priced from Rs. 2.80 crore, and the latter is priced from Rs. 2.11 crore (both ex-showroom prices). Deliveries for both models are expected to commence in six to eight months. The SV moniker is accredited to top-spec models, thereby, the newly launched Range Rover Sport SV will sit on top of the Range Rover Sport which was launched in India last year.
The Range Rover Sport SV is characterised by a subtly different body design. These include a more aggressive front bumper with larger air vents, dual-twin exhausts, and wider front and rear tracks, which have helped give the SUV a more commanding stance.

Under the hood of the Range Rover Sport SV is the BMW-sourced 4.4-litre twin-turbo V8 engine that produces 626bhp and 800Nm of torque. This engine is paired to an 8-speed gearbox which sends the power to all four wheels (therefore AWD is standard).

As for the calmer PHEV Range Rover Sport Autobiography Edition, it is powered by the 3.0-litre 6-cylinder engine paired with a 38.2kWh battery pack. The combined power output of this powertrain is rated at 455bhp and 660Nm of torque. The 8-speed gearbox does duties here as well, and AWD is standard.
Land Rover claims that the Range Rover Sport SV can accelerate from 0-100km/h in just 3.8 seconds, and reach a top speed of 290kmph. The plug-in-hybrid Range Rover Autobiography Edition on the other hand has a claimed top speed of 225 kmph and accelerates from a standstill to 100kmph in just 5.5 seconds. Given that it is a plug-in hybrid, the RR Sport Autobiography edition has an electric-only range of 123 km (as per WLTP cycle). The battery can be charged fully using a 7kW AC charger.
